Unity Schools Partnership in Bury St Edmunds is seeking a dedicated Early Years Practitioner for Evergreen Nursery. This part-time role offers 28.5 hours per week over 37 weeks a year, focused on nurturing young minds.

The ideal candidate will hold a relevant Level 3 Early Years qualification and demonstrate a passion for working with children aged 2–4. Join a supportive team and contribute to creating an inspiring environment for children's development.
